Massive slowdown after closing the app and booting again - JoseSuarez - 10-08-2021 This is really weird, I literally first boot the app, run Skies of Arcadia without changing a single setting, then close it and when I boot it up again the framerate drops to 25 and the audio crackles a lot. Deleting the dolphin folder solves it but then it happens again after the next close and boot. Here's a video of the issue: https://youtu.be/Y01FYiRslbo I tested both google play's stable and yesterday's dev build, it goes exactly the same. Also tried on MMJR but to no avail, the same issue. Any idea of what might be happening? RE: Massive slowdown after closing the app and booting again - JosJuice - 10-08-2021 Hmm... Usually if things work the first time but not the second it's because of the shader cache, but having lower performance the second time (rather than something like a crash) is actually pretty bizarre, seeing as the point of the shader cache is that it improves performance. I just found a workaround by chance: going into the app switcher and then back into the game. I guess weird issue deserves weird solution. RE: Massive slowdown after closing the app and booting again - JosJuice - 10-09-2021 Ah, that old trick... If that helps, the cause of your problem is probably either thermal throttling (if you need to stay on the app switcher for an extended time in order for it to work) or some kind of artificial throttling by the governor for long-running apps (perhaps the governor thinks you would like to save battery). |
